Primary Purpose: To protect the company assets, associates and customers in the stores and fulfillment centers located in assigned region and administer the established asset protection and safety programs that have been established.
The successful individual will leverage their proficiency in Asset Protection to...
- Partner with store leadership to develop and implement an Asset Protection and Safety strategy to mitigate risk and loss within stores
- Support internal and external investigations in areas of responsibility based on regional trends, exception reporting, or tips.
- Promote teammate awareness of internal theft and generation of tips through education of store teams and the development of personal connections during store visits, training sessions, and virtual webinars.
- Identify inventory shortage opportunities to recommend solutions and assist with the implementation and continued execution of the shortage reduction program
- Determine the assignment of appropriate asset protection and safety resources and strategies to address shortage reduction and safety improvement opportunities
- Adapt team priorities to respond to customer and business partner needs
- Drive team performance through teaching, coaching, and providing meaningful feedback to build capabilities and results
- Probe beyond the stated situation, identify underlying issues and consider possible alternatives to resolve opportunities.
- Develop and maintain relationships with law enforcement agencies, retailers, and mall management to share intelligence and discuss security concerns.
- Perform store visits independently and in partnership with district leaders, leveraging tools to improve performance, execution, and efficiencies.
- Analyze key metrics and dashboards to identify potential operational deficiencies, awareness opportunities, or equipment issues that hinder shrink reduction, and develop strategies for remediation.
- Identify and address safety concerns and foster a safety-conscious culture
- Monitor, react and report significant / critical incidents within area of responsibility and as directed.
- Support special events and incidents which may include providing or supplementing security coverage or coordinating contract services.
- Establish and coordinate post incident response such as garnering resources, partnering with emergency first responders and communicating efforts with the GSOC as needed.
The accomplished individual will possess...
- 5+ years of relevant experience, including 2+ years in Loss Prevention/Asset Protection managing multi-unit locations.
- Wicklander-Zulawski (WZ) Interviewing/Interrogation certification.
- Ability to provide Asset Protection leadership to drives results, coach, collaborate and lead execution through others
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ills, including the ability to negotiate and build consensus across multiple stakeholders and functions
- Ability to interpret and apply policies and procedures to various situations.
- Excellent decision-making and problem-solving abilities.
- Proficiency in Excel and PowerPoint for data analysis and presentations.
- Strong time management skills to balance multiple priorities effectively.
- Flexibility to travel within the assigned region up to 50% of the time which will include some overnight travel
- Strong remote work capability and ability to manage responsibilities independently.

What you need to know about the Vancouver Tech Scene
Raincouver, Vancity, The Big Smoke — Vancouver is known by many names, and in recent years, it has gained a reputation as a growing hub for both tech and sustainability. Renowned for its natural beauty, the city has become a magnet for professionals eager to create environmental solutions, and with an emphasis on clean technology, renewable energy and environmental innovation, it's attracted companies across various industries, all working toward a shared goal: advancing clean technology.
